Perbankan Syariah seperti halnya perbankan pada umumnya merupakan lembaga intermediasi keuangan (financial intermediary institution) yakni lembaga yang melakukan kegiatan menghimpun dana dari masyarakat dalam bentuk kredit atau pembiayaan. Pengoperasian Bank Syariah ini tidak terlepas dengan tuntutan pelaksanaan tata kelola perusahaan yang baik (Good Corporate Governance) seperti yang diamanatkan oleh PBI No 11/33/PBI/2009 tentang Pelaksanaan Good Corporate Governance Bagi Bank Umum Syariah (BUS) dan Unit Usaha Syariah (UUS). Konsep Good Corporate Governance antara Bank Konvensional dengan Bank Syariah pada dasarnya adalah sama, namun yang menjadi pembeda diantara keduanya ialah adanya syariah compliance yaitu kepatuhan pada syariah.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k menggambarkan Implementasi Good Corporate Governance (GCG) Bank BPRS Bhakti Sumekar sebagai salah satu BUS. Penelitian ini adalah penelitian kualitatif dengan pendekatan deskriptif. Dalam studi kasus ini menggambarkan Implementasi Good Corporate Governance (GCG) di PT. BPRS Bhakti Sumekar. Peneliti dalam pengumpulan data menggunakan teknik pengumpulan data, wawancara, dan dokumentasi. PT. BPRS Bhakti Sumekar belum sepenuhnya melakukan prinsip-prinsip Good Corporate Governance (GCG) dengan baik. Lima prinsip tata kelola yang baik yaitu Transparency (keterbukaan informasi), accountability (akuntabilitas), Responsibility (pertanggungjawaban), independency (kemandirian), dan fairness (keadilan), khususnya yang perlu diperbaiki dalam akuntabilitas pelanggaran di titik Kode Etik. Kata Kunci: Good Corporate Governance, Perbankan Syariah, Syariah Compliance

Bank is financial institution, which functions as financial intermediary from two parties, namely side that excess fund and poor, one of both lends fund. Shari’a principle is ruling the indentured people based on islamic law among banks and parties to keep fund and/or financial business activity according to shari’a. Good corporate governance (GCG) is a way to get bank have the principle of transparency, accountability, responsibility, independency and fairness. GCG’s principles really back up syar’i. Islam also recognizes many muamalah’s principles such as; justice, tawazun, masuliyah (responsibility),good behaviour, shiddiq (honesty), trust, fathanah (smartness), tabligh, hurriyah (freedom), charity, wasathan, ghirah, idarah (management), khalifah, aqidah, ijabiyah, raqabah (monitoring), qira’ah and islah. Implementation of GCG at various institutes carries on business to get profit’s orientation, notably financial institution / shari’a bank, and constitutes a certainty. Even, shari’a financial institutions in particular bank shari’a, ought to become pioneer, since it is brought basically from Islamic principles

The Company was founded with the goal of increasing the value of the company as well as to provide prosperity for the owners or shareholders. Good Corporate Governance and profitability is an effort to enhance company value. This study aims to determine the influence of good corporate governance to company value with profitability as intervening variable. The population of this research is manufacturing companies listed in Indonesia Stock Exchange in 2010 - 2014. The sample is taken by using purposive sampling method. Under this method, as many as 123 companies were obtained. The analysis tool to test the hypothesis is path analysis with AMOS software version 21. Data analysis method is descriptive analysis, path analysis, and sobeltest. The results of this study indicate that managerial ownership, the audit committee and the profitability have positive impact toward the of the company value, institutional ownership has positive impact but not significant, non-executive director with negative effect tendency on the company value. The results of this study also showed that profitability cannot mediate the effect of good corporate governance mechanisms on company value. It can be suggested to replace the intervening variable with other variables such as quality of earnings instead of profitability since it is declined as an intervening variable. non-executive director and institutional ownership does not contribute any positive and significant effect on company value and profitability. The following research can use another proxy in the measurement process and consider other theories that could explain comprehensively.

This study aims to determine the effect of financial performance and good corporate governance (GCG) on the value of companies in manufacturing companies listed on the stock exchange Indonesia. The type of data used is secondary data in the form of annual report 2016. Population used in this study are all compan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ange (BEI). This research uses purposive sampling method with total population of 144 companies and sample of 31 companies. The results show that simultaneously ROA, OPM, NPM, KM, and KI have a positive influence on firm value. While partially ROA  have a positive influence on firm value. While OPM, NPM, KM, and KI have no positive influence on firm value).

Penelitian ini, bertujuan untuk mengetahui harga saham perbankan dengan melihat pengaruh dari tingkat kesehatannya diukur dengan metode RGEC yaitu Profil Risiko, Earning, Good Corporate Governance (GCG), dan Capital  terhadap harga saham perusahaan perbankan di Bursa Efek Indonesia tahun 2008-2017. Penelitian ini menggunakan data sekunder. Metode analisis yang digunakan yaitu dengan analisis regresi berganda.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an secara simultan, harga saham perusahaan bank dipengaruhi oleh variabel-variabel independen LDR, Komisaris Independen, NIM, dan CAR secara signifikan. Sedangkan secara parsial, harga saham perusahaan bank dipengaruhi komisaris independen dan CAR secara negatif, NIM  berpengaruh secara positif namun LDR tidak mempengaruhi harga saham.

<p>This research aims to find out how Bank Aceh's financial performance after conversion in terms of earnings and capital. The type of research used is quantitative descriptive research. The data collection method used is the documentation method based on the data in the form of quarterly financial statements for the 2016-2018 period published. The method of data analysis in this study is by using the RGEC method (Risk Profile, Good Corporate Governance, Earning and Capital). The results of the study show that Bank Aceh's financial performance in terms of profitability ranks 2, with the definition that profitability is adequate, profit exceeds the target and supports the growth of bank capital. Bank Aceh's decision to convert to sharia as a whole was a very appropriate decision because it was able to show good performance, besides that it also supported the Aceh Government in carrying out its programs to enforce Islamic law. Bank Aceh's financial performance in terms of capital also ranks 2, with the definition that banks have adequate capital quality and adequacy relative to their risk profile, which is accompanied by strong capital management in accordance with the characteristics, scale of business and the complexity of the bank's business.</p>

The purpose of this study is to analyze variables that related to investment decisions and corporate values of companies which listed at Bursa Efek Indonesia. Samples of this research are; (1) PT. Adhi Karya (Persero) Tbk, (2) PT. Pembangunan Perumahan (Persero) Tbk, (3) PT. Waskita Karya (Persero) Tbk, (4) PT. Wijaya Karya (Persero) Tbk, selected by purposive sampling. Analysis of this research using Partial Least Square (PLS). The results show that the effect Good Corporate Governance (GCG) on profitability, investment decision and value of the firm is significant, Macro Economy to profitability is not significant, Macro Economy to investment decision and value of the firm is significant, Size to profitability and value of the firm is significant, Size to investment decision is not significant. Profitability to investment decision and value of the firm is significant. Investment decision to value of the firm is significant. Financial decision as a moderator variable on profitability linkage to investment decision is not significant. Financial decision as a moderator variable on profitability linkage to the value of the firm is significant. Financial decision on investment decision and value of the firm is significant.
